⛈️ OVERNIGHT SEVERE THREAT (3 AM - 6 AM):
Wind-blown, tennis ball-sized hail (up to 2.5") is capable of producing destructive damage to vehicles and roofs overnight. The highest risk sits across east-central and southeast Nebraska, specifically impacting areas south of Columbus, north of Lincoln, and near Omaha.

⚠️ MORE THAN JUST HAIL: While very large hail is the main threat, these overnight storms are also capable of producing damaging winds, flash flooding, and a tornado or two.

🚨 WHAT TO DO: Since these storms are moving through while most people are asleep, please ensure your NOAA Weather Radio is on and your smartphone alerts are turned UP so you can be awakened if a warning is issued for your area.

📢 You asked, we listened!

At last night’s City Council meeting, two new public safety measures were approved to help improve safety and emergency response times throughout our community.

🚫 New No Parking Areas
Following a public safety incident earlier this year, the City Council approved new no-parking zones to ensure emergency vehicles can safely and quickly access the area without delays.

The new no-parking areas include:
• North side of Meadow Drive, beginning 235 feet west of 23rd Avenue and extending eastward to that point.
• North side of Meadow Drive, beginning 185 feet east of 23rd Avenue and extending westward to that point.
• West side of North 24th Street, beginning 126 feet south of Meadow Drive and extending northward to that point.

🛑 New Four-Way Stop
Council also approved converting the intersection of 12th Street and Park Street from a two-way stop to a complete four-way stop to improve traffic safety.

⚠️ New signs will be installed in the coming days after all required utility locates have been completed.

Today, the City of Blair announces that City Administrator Phil Green has accepted a position with the City of Fremont and will conclude his service with Blair on August 26, 2026.

For more than 18 years, Phil has served our community with dedication, professionalism, and a commitment to public service, first as Assistant City Administrator and later as City Administrator. His leadership has helped advance important projects, strengthen city operations, and support the continued growth of Blair.

We are grateful for Phil's hard work and the lasting impact he has made on our organization and community. While we are saddened to see him leave, we wish him and his family nothing but success and happiness in this next chapter.

🎆 Blair's 4th of July Fireworks Have a New Home! 🎆

The City of Blair is excited to announce that our annual Independence Day Fireworks Show will take place at a new location in 2026, the area between the Youth Sports Complex and Blair Cemetery.

We're working closely with our fireworks vendor, today's announcement is just the beginning, and we'll be sharing additional information in the coming weeks.

📍 New Launch Location: Northwest corner of the Blair Cemetery

⚠️ Please note:
• The Blair Cemetery will be closed during the event for public safety.
• The exact closure time is still being determined and will be announced once finalized.

We know this is a change from previous years, and we're excited about the opportunities this new location provides for spectators, parking, and community activities.
